About this website:

The website qzdmsy.com appears to be a scam. Several red flags indicate this: 1. Lack of Transparency: The website's content is vague and lacks specific information about the services it offers. Legitimate businesses usually provide clear and detailed descriptions of their products or services. 2. Unprofessional Language: The use of informal and unprofessional language in the website's description ("don't be exposed to wind and rain") is atypical for a legitimate business. 3. Ambiguous Business Model: The website mentions "grabbing orders" and "making money online" without explaining how this process works. Legitimate businesses are transparent about their business models. 4. Login Issues: The mention of login problems ("login has expired, please log in again") can be a tactic used by scam websites to create a sense of urgency and prompt users to provide their personal information. 5. Hidden Domain Whois Information: The fact that the domain's whois information is hidden is often a red flag, as legitimate businesses typically provide transparent contact information. 6. Unusual SSL Certificate Issuer: While the SSL certificate is issued by Google Trust Services LLC, the use of a Domain Validation (DV) certificate is common among both legitimate and illegitimate websites. It does not guarantee the website's trustworthiness. 7. Limited Internet Archive History: The website's limited history on the Internet Archive's Wayback Machine (2103 days) can be a red flag, especially if it has undergone significant changes or if there are long periods with no archived data. 8. Server Location: The website's server location in San Francisco, California, is not inherently suspicious, but it's important to note that scammers can use hosting services in any location. Based on these observations, it's advisable to exercise caution and further investigate the website before engaging with it. It's recommended to look for independent reviews, check for any reported scams or fraudulent activities associated with the website, and consider reaching out to relevant consumer protection agencies if there are concerns about its legitimacy."
